# ./add-provider.pl www.emerald.com Include /srv/via-proxy/ssl.conf ServerName www.emerald.com.p.vbz.ffzg.hr RewriteEngine on # fix line too long for substitute #RewriteRule /insight/static/js/vendor.js https://www.emerald.com/insight/static/js/vendor.js [R,L] SSLProxyEngine on ProxyAddHeaders Off ProxyPass / https://www.emerald.com/ ProxyPassReverse / https://www.emerald.com/ Header edit* Set-Cookie "(.*)(?i:; *domain=)([^;]+)(.*)" "$1 ; domain=$2.p.vbz.ffzg.hr $3" #Header edit* Set-Cookie "(.*)(?i:; *secure)" "$1" Header edit* Location "https://www.emerald.com" "https://www.emerald.com.p.vbz.ffzg.hr" RequestHeader unset Accept-Encoding Substitute "s|https://www.emerald.com|https://www.emerald.com.p.vbz.ffzg.hr|" FilterDeclare NEWPATHS FilterProvider NEWPATHS SUBSTITUTE "%{Content_Type} =~ m|^text/html|" FilterProvider NEWPATHS SUBSTITUTE "%{Content_Type} =~ m|^text/css|" # AH01328: Line too long, URI /insight/static/js/vendor.js #FilterProvider NEWPATHS SUBSTITUTE "%{Content_Type} =~ m|^text/javascript|" #FilterProvider NEWPATHS SUBSTITUTE "%{Content_Type} =~ m|^application/javascript|" FilterChain NEWPATHS CustomLog /var/log/apache2/access-p.vbz.ffzg.hr.log vhost_combined ## add domains to SSL certificate: # www.emerald.com.p.vbz.ffzg.hr